You can edit the picture directly, without affecting the source file. When you embed a picture, the picture becomes part of the document. When you change the information in the source application, the information is updated in the destination application as well. If you link the picture, the same information exists in two files: the application where the picture was created (the source application) and the application where it was copied (the destination application). You can link or embed a picture that was created in another program in a WordPerfect document. Inserting Object Linking and Embedding (OLE) objects into a document lets Windows applications exchange information with each other. In the summer of 1963, 17-year-old Frances "Baby" Houseman is vacationing with her family- cardiologist father Jake, mother Marge and older sister Lisa-at Kellerman's, an upscale Catskills resort in the Borscht Belt owned by Jake's sarcastic best friend Max. A sequel is scheduled to be released in Summer 2025, with Grey reprising her role. The film's popularity successfully launched its titular franchise including a 1988 television series, multiple reality competition shows, a 2004 prequel titled Dirty Dancing: Havana Nights, a stage production which has had sellout performances in multiple countries, a made-for-television musical adaptation in 2017, and an untitled sequel currently in development. " (I've Had) The Time of My Life", performed by Bill Medley and Jennifer Warnes, won the Academy Award for Best Original Song, the Golden Globe Award for Best Original Song, and the Grammy Award for Best Pop Performance by a Duo or Group with Vocals. It earned positive reviews from critics, who particularly praised the performances of Grey and Swayze, and its soundtrack, created by Jimmy Ienner, generated two multi- platinum albums and multiple singles. Filming took place in Lake Lure, North Carolina, and Mountain Lake, Virginia, with the film's score composed by John Morris and dance choreography by Kenny Ortega.ĭirty Dancing premiered at the 1987 Cannes Film Festival on May 12, 1987, and was released on August 21, 1987, in the United States, earning over $214 million worldwide, and was the first film to sell more than a million copies for home video. The production company was changed to Vestron Pictures with Emile Ardolino as director and Linda Gottlieb as producer. She finished the script in 1985, but management changes at Metro-Goldwyn-Mayer put the film in development hell. She originally wrote a screenplay for the Michael Douglas film It's My Turn, but ultimately ended up conceiving a story for a film which became Dirty Dancing. The film was based on screenwriter Bergstein's own childhood. Starring Patrick Swayze and Jennifer Grey, it tells the story of Frances "Baby" Houseman (Grey), a young woman who falls in love with dance instructor Johnny Castle (Swayze) at a vacation resort. Dirty Dancing is a 1987 American romantic drama dance film written by Eleanor Bergstein, produced by Linda Gottlieb, and directed by Emile Ardolino. It's very secure, but also complicated.Īn electronic signature, on the other hand, is merely an image of your signature overlaid on top of a PDF document. A digital signature is cryptographically secure and verifies that someone with your private signing key (in other words, you) has seen the document and authorized it. This article deals with electronic signatures, not digital signatures, which are something else entirely. Electronic Signatures, Not Digital Signaturesįirst, let's straighten out some terminology. In January 2005, JPEG compression was added as a StuffIt X compression option (see the related 'SIF Format' below).įrom the mid-1990s until the 2005 acquisition by Smith Micro Software, coinciding with the release of Mac OS X v10.4 "Tiger," StuffIt Expander came bundled with the Macintosh operating system.Īlthough Mac files generally did not use filename extensions, one of StuffIt's primary uses was to allow Mac files to be stored on non-Mac systems where extensions were required. It also added a "block mode" option, error correcting "redundancy" options to protect against data loss, and several encryption options. StuffIt X improves over the original StuffIt format and its descendants by adding multiple compression algorithms such as PPM, and BWT to LZW-type compression. It was designed to be extendable, support more compression methods, support long file names, and support Unix and Windows file attributes. With the release of OS X Public Beta, Aladdin Systems released StuffIt 6.0 which runs under OS X.Īlthough it was late to market, Aladdin Systems introduced the completely new StuffIt X format in September 2002 with StuffIt Deluxe 7.0 for Macintosh. Numerous programs "wrapping" these utilities were distributed, and since these files could be opened on any machine, they were considerably more practical than StuffIt in an era when most data is cross-platform. With the introduction of Mac OS X, newer Mac software lost their forks and no longer needed anything except the built-in Unix utilities like gzip and tar. These had little impact on the Mac market, as most of these never appeared in an easy-to-use program on the Mac. PC-based formats long surpassed the original StuffIt format in terms of compression, notably newer systems like RAR and 7z. The file format changed in a number of major revisions, leading to incompatible updates. Apparently as a side-effect, StuffIt once again saw few upgrades. The only ones to see any widespread use were special-purpose "disk expanders" like DiskDoubler and SuperDisk!, which served a different niche. Several other Mac compression utilities appeared and disappeared during the 1990s, but none became a real threat to StuffIt's dominance. This move was a success, and Compact Pro subsequently fell out of use. Prior to this anyone attempting to use the format needed to buy StuffIt, making Compact Pro more attractive. Ī major competitive upgrade followed, accompanied by the release of the freeware StuffIt Expander, to make the format more universally readable, as well as the shareware StuffIt Lite which made it easier to produce. Because new features and techniques appeared regularly on the Macintosh platform, the shareware utility Compact Pro emerged as a competitor to StuffIt in the early 1990s. StuffIt was upgraded several times, and Lau removed himself from direct development as major upgrades to the "internal machinery" were rare. Deluxe added a variety of additional functions, including additional compression methods and integration into the Mac Finder to allow files to be compressed from a "Magic Menu", or seamlessly browse inside and edit compressed files without expanding them using "True Finder Integration". They split the product line in two, offering StuffIt Classic in shareware and StuffIt Deluxe as a commercial package. StuffIt soon became very popular and Aladdin Systems was formed to market it (the last shareware release by Lau was version 1.5.1). By the fall of 1987 StuffIt had largely replaced PackIt in the Mac world, with many software sites even going so far as to convert existing PackIt archives to save more space. Compared to existing utilities on the Mac, notably PackIt, StuffIt offered "one step" operation and higher compression ratios. It combined the fork-combining capabilities of utilities such as MacBinary with newer compression algorithms similar to those used in ZIP. StuffIt was originally developed in the summer of 1987 by Raymond Lau, who was then a student at Stuyvesant High School in New York City.
